Former President Barack Obama spoke at a rally at the University of Arizona, contrasting the character of former President Donald Trump with that of the late Sen. John McCain. Obama praised McCain for his values, integrity, and willingness to listen to different viewpoints. He also highlighted McCain’s defense of him during the 2008 election when a voter made disparaging remarks. Obama criticized Trump for lying, cheating, and disrespecting the Constitution and military members like McCain. Trump had called McCain a “loser” and questioned his war hero status. However, McCain’s actions led to the preservation of the Affordable Care Act, despite Trump’s attempts to dismantle it. Obama and Vice President Kamala Harris have both paid tribute to McCain’s legacy and attempted to appeal to “McCain Republicans” in Arizona. The rally aimed to highlight the stark differences between the two presidents and honor McCain’s service and values. The event drew thousands of supporters, showing the lasting impact of McCain’s actions in Arizona politics.
